
Lagos State Parks and Garages Administrators (LASPGA) has told the Road Transport Employers Association of Nigeria (RTEAN) that the National Industrial Court (NICN) judgment of April 18, 2023, does not in any way affect its legality and operations.
Secretary of LASPGA, Abdulrahman Amusan, made the clarification in a statement on Tuesday.
He said the clarification was in response to reports credited to RTEAN calling on the Lagos State Government to obey the court ruling and approve its reinstatement.
Amusan said the formation and existence of LASPGA ad-hoc committee was never in dispute before the court and was not also a party to the suit.
He said that LASPGA is charged with computation, and collection of revenue on behalf of the state government from the state transport sector and that role was never in dispute.
He said: It is important to reiterate that in the said suit which culminated into the declarative orders, the formation, existence and operations of LASPGA (ad-hoc) committee was never an issue before the court.”
He, therefore, emphasised that since the court judgment does not in any way affect LASPGA, the ad-hoc committee is still in operations and answerable only to the state government.
